FPH Hedge Fund Activity: Q1 2024 in Review

54 of the 6,942 institutional investors tracked by Wall St. Rank reported a position in Five Point Holdings (FPH) for Q1 2024, worth a combined $129M — up 0.31% from $128M a quarter earlier.

Sellers outnumbered buyers: 6 funds closed out of FPH and 1 opened new positions — a net loss of 5 holders — while 18 trimmed existing stakes and 17 added.

The largest buyer was TCW Group, adding an estimated $955K. The largest seller was Morgan Stanley, cutting an estimated $1.39M.
